[i=s] 本帖最后由 wucongdonglai 于 2010-12-16 11:41 编辑 [/i]
之前做过一段时间内核编译,手头也有一个内核配置版本2.6.34.1的,用起来还算顺手,但是比如说,要升级到2.6.35,或者退到2.6.10,那里面不是有很多选项是没有的或者多了的?那编译时怎么办呢?
先装着配置文件,然后再挨个挨个去看?还是有什么妙招么?我比较小白啊!哈
另外我打算用2.6.34.1的配置来配置2.6.11.1的内核,还没开始装载配置文件,刚make menuconfig就出来一大堆警告:
boot/config-2.6.34.1:行号:try to assign nonexistent symbol 宏名
一大堆,行号都排到了7000多了!
这个能否解决啊?还是无伤大雅啊
cainiaogaofei 于 2010-12-20 10:34:26发表:
我是新手,我要交流,我要赚现金!
wucongdonglai 于 2010-12-17 11:37:25发表:
6# shenhao0129
感觉花的准备工作比真的学习时间还要多
wucongdonglai 于 2010-12-16 14:57:26发表:
4# shenhao0129
我也没辙了,刚才想在ubuntu10上装2.6.11.1的内核,结果警告一大堆,错误也一堆,哎!索性去下个过去版本得了,省事省心
wucongdonglai 于 2010-12-16 11:42:44发表:
2# shenhao0129
问题在于我倒是不想去换新的,我最近在看《linux设备驱动程序》,里面的源码的构架师2.6.10的,我的2.6.34.1的上去,编译通不过啊!很憋屈啊!